Fabregas was sent off in the final stages of the Burnley game after the Spanish international collected a second booking.
The Times revealed how Conte reacted to Cesc’s dismissal:
Antonio Conte is furious with Cesc Fàbregas for the indiscipline that effectively sealed Chelsea’s defeat by Burnley and has left him with a selection crisis before next weekend’s London derby against Tottenham Hotspur.
Conte is understood to have warned his players to keep their discipline at half-time at Stamford Bridge, when they were 3-0 behind and already down to ten men after Gary Cahill’s dismissal for a reckless challenge on Steven Defour, so the Italian has taken a dim view of what he regarded as Fabregas’s needless sending off.
